Machurros Recipe

Ingredients: 2 cans Pillsbury Crescent Rolls 2 8 oz. packages of cream cheese 1 cup sugar 1/2 cup butter ( I use unsalted) 1/4 cup sugar combined with 1 Tbsp. cinnamon

Directions:Preheat oven to 350º. Grease a 9 x 13 pan with your cooking spray. Roll out 1 can of Crescent Rolls in the bottom of a greased 9x13 pan. Pinch the seams together. This is easy if you keep dipping your fingers in a cold bowl of water. Now in a mixer beat together the cream cheese and 1 cup of sugar until smooth. Spread this mixture over the crescent rolls in pan. Make it as even as you can. On top of that, roll out the other can of crescent rolls, pinching the seams together once more. Don't forget the bowl of water. Make sure it is stretched as close to the edges as possible, so no cream cheese is showing. Melt 1/2 cup of butter and pour over the crescent rolls. Sprinkle your cinnamon sugar mixture evenly over the butter and crescent rolls. Bake at 350º for 30 minutes. Let cool for 20 minutes. Cut them in small squares and serve them hot, or chilled. |
